These precious gems are formed deep in the Earth's mantle - the layer between the crust and the planet's core. The mantle experiences extremely high temperatures and pressures, up to 160 kilometres below our feet. No scientist can travel that far underground, so we don't know exactly how diamonds are created. packer archlinux https://doontec.com

WebIn order for diamond to form there must be an available source of carbon and relatively narrow ranges of temperates and pressures must align. This happens around 100 miles below the crust. Once crystalized the diamonds must be rapidly transported to the surface without undergoing substantial change.
